The agenda will be posted soon.  This conference is cosponsored by the UNC School of Government\, the Office of Indigent Defense Services\, and the NC Association of Public Defenders. This year’s conference will be held in person on May 8-10\, 2024\, at the Winston-Salem Benton Convention Center (301 W 5th St\, Winston-Salem\, NC 27101).  \nConference topics will include emerging Fourth Amendment issues\, prosecutor misconduct\, forensics\, client-centered advocacy\, driving while impaired\, evidence\, satellite-based monitoring\, calendaring authority\, and more. \nClick HERE for the agenda. \nParticipants: The Spring Public Defender Conference is open to public defenders\, public defender investigators\, private investigators\, appellate defenders\, capital defenders\, special counsel\, IDS legal staff\, and attorneys from the Center for Death Penalty Litigation and North Carolina Prisoner Legal Services\, Inc. \nThis year’s conference will not include a separate track for investigators; however\, investigators may find the sessions helpful to their work and are welcome to attend. \nRegistration and Fees: To register and find other program information\, click here to visit the course page.
